titleOfInvention | Automatic velocity and position controller for a film processor |
abstract | ABSTRACT OF THE DISCLOSURE An automatic controller for a film processor is characterized by a motor energy signal generator which is responsive to both a position error signal and to a velocity error signal. The motor energy signal is periodically applied to a drive motor for the processor to modify the portion of the available energy transmitted from a source to the motor to restore the actual film position to within a pre-determined range of an ideal film position and to restore the actual velocity of the film to within a predetermined range of an ideal film velocity. |
